Check Digit Verification of cas no

The CAS Registry Mumber 387825-73-2 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 3,8,7,8,2 and 5 respectively; the second part has 2 digits, 7 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 387825-73:
(8*3)+(7*8)+(6*7)+(5*8)+(4*2)+(3*5)+(2*7)+(1*3)=202
202 % 10 = 2
So 387825-73-2 is a valid CAS Registry Number.

DNA encoding a human melanin concentrating hormone receptor (MCH1) and uses thereof

This invention provides an isolated nucleic acid encoding a human MCH1 receptor, a purified human MCH1 receptor, vectors comprising isolated nucleic acid encoding a human MCH1 receptor, cells comprising such vectors, antibodies directed to a human MCH1 receptor, nucleic acid probes useful for detecting nucleic acid encoding human MCH1 receptors, antisense oligonucleotides complementary to unique sequences of nucleic acid encoding human MCH1 receptors, transgenic, nonhuman animals which express DNA encoding a normal or mutant human MCH1 receptor, methods of isolating a human MCH1 receptor, methods of treating an abnormality that is linked to the activity of a human MCH1 receptor, as well as methods of determining binding of compounds to mammalian MCH1 receptors. This invention further provides a method of treating a subject suffering from urinary incontinence which comprises administering to the subject an amount of an MCH1 antagonist effective to treat the subject's urinary incontinence.

SELECTIVE MELANIN CONCENTRATING HORMONE-1 (MCH1) RECEPTOR ANTAGONISTS AND USES THEREOF

This invention is directed to compounds which are selective antagonists for melanin concentrating hormone-1 (MCH1) receptors. The invention provides a pharmaceutical composition comprising a therapeutically effective amount of the compound of the invention and a pharmaceutically acceptable carrier. This invention provides a pharmaceutical composition made by combining a therapeutically effective amount of the compound of this invention and a pharmaceutically acceptable carrier. This invention further provides a process for making a pharmaceutical composition comprising combining a therapeutically effective amount of the compound of the invention and a pharmaceutically acceptable carrier. This invention also provides a method of modifying feeding behavior of a subject which comprises administering to the subject an amount of a compound of the invention effective to decrease the consumption of food by the subject. This invention further provides a method of treating a feeding disorder in a subject which comprises administering to the subject an amount of a compound of the invention effective to decrease the consumption of food by the subject. In an embodiment of the invention, the feeding disorder is bulimia, bulimia nervosa or obesity.
